City Guide
Ramon’, Voronezh, Russia
Overview
Ramon' is a small town in the Voronezh region of Russia, known for its picturesque river views and the historic Ramon Palace. Its tranquil atmosphere, local markets, and green spaces offer an authentic glimpse of rural Russian life.
Best Time to Visit
May-September for mild temperatures and outdoor activities.
Local Tips
Public transportation is limited; consider renting a car or using local taxis for flexibility. Small shops may only accept cash.
Cultural Etiquette
Modest dress is appreciated in churches and at historic sites. Tipping 5–10% at restaurants is polite but not mandatory.
Safety Warnings
Ramon' is generally safe, but beware of stray dogs after dark and petty theft at markets. Avoid walking alone along unlit river paths at night.
Hidden Gems
Explore the ruins of the old sugar factory, the quiet riverside footpaths, and local handicraft shops near the palace.
